Bachelor of Business Administration(Management) Nationality Any Nationality Vacancy 1 Vacancy Job Description SMW Recruitment are working in partnership to find a Petroleum Economics Specialist to join an Upstream Development Strategy & Reserves Department (UDS&RD) which is based in Dhahran, Saudi Arabia and manages one of the worlds largest portfolios of on-shore and off-shore oil and gas fields.UDS&RD provides high-level technical support across the full range of hydrocarbon exploration and production activities, including economic optimization of the entire resource portfolio; as well as opportunities to conduct pioneering studies, introduce new technologies, and propose innovative development solutions.The Petroleum Economics Specialist will lead the conceptualization of oil and gas field developments and their commerciality assessments, focusing on long-term reservoir development, depletion planning, and economic evaluations. This includes holistic corporate modelling and decision analysis to support field development plan concepts, portfolio capacity management, and related techno-economic studies.Minimum Requirements: BS in Petroleum Engineering or related disciplines; advanced degrees in Business, Petroleum Economics, Finance or related would be very beneficial.15 years of experience gained through working for a reputable oil and gas consulting and/or E&P companies specializing in PE technical disciplines such as: Reservoir Characterization, Petroleum Development Architecture, Business Development Planning, Reservoir Surveillance & Monitoring, Reserves Assessment and Economic Evaluations.Must have strong familiarity with: geology/geophysics, petrophysics, drilling operations, completion methods, artificial lift, well testing, flow assurance, production operations, surface facilities design, and cost estimation.Experience working in a large organization with a varied portfolio of reservoirs, or had a wide range of experience in smaller companies.Expertise in oil and gas reservoir development and depletion plans.Expertise in investment decision analysis (including risk and uncertainty), strategic long-term production plans and portfolio analysis.Extensive experience presenting to executive management and large audiences.Duties & Responsibilities: Provide expert advice and assistance on operating problems.Specify design criteria and relevant operating parameters for development of new oil and gas projects.Participate in project technical reviews and reviews proposals for new or changed operating procedures to ensure efficient and economic operations.Conduct economic studies and cost analysis to resolve alternative courses of action.Provide guidance on upstream investment opportunities.Perform impairment assessments on upstream assets.Conduct field portfolio management and projects ranking.Lead the process of building and updating guidelines for upstream economics evaluation.Develop less-senior staff through designing, implementing and overseeing professional development programs.Represent company in external technical conferences, symposiums, and forums.For more information, please contact Sophia on +44 7443 784 109.
